主页 > imtoken制作冷钱包 > 究竟什么是区块链?

究竟什么是区块链?

imtoken制作冷钱包 2024-01-26 05:11:59

最近比特币大跌,外面有很多传言说“比特币是个大骗子,你看!现在要归零了吗?”钱币的话,估计你一定要说“总有人想害我”。要知道,比特币在短短十年内至少被“杀死”了130次,而且每一次打到那些人的脸上,它的价格都从最初的0.003美元,一路上涨去年涨到 20,000 美元。

比特币的蓬勃发展,必然离不开其背后区块链技术的支持。那么,今天K先生就来给大家科普一下,到底什么是区块链?具体来说区块链到底是啥,K先生将从两个方面为您解答:

区块链的概念是什么?

区块链包含哪些技术?

让我们一起走进区块链的世界,揭开它的神秘面纱。

区块链社会解码区块链全球应用与投资案例_区块链到底是啥_区块链作者是张健吗

区块链的具体概念

Blockchain 在英文中被称为 Blockchain。用更官方的说法,区块链是分布式数据存储、点对点传输的集合,是一种融合了共识机制、加密算法等计算机技术的新型应用模式。

简单来说,就是分布式记账的一种应用模型,以去中心化、去信任的方式集中维护一个可靠的数据库。你可以把它想象成:我们每个人都有一个记录我们所有数据的小账本(一个小数据库)。所有的小型数据库通过网络连接在一起,形成一个分布式的大型数据库,大家一起维护、更新和共享数据。

问题是,为什么要使用这样的会计方法?我们以支付宝交易为例来说明传统交易模式与去中心化交易模式的区别。传统的交易方式是买家在淘宝平台上购买商品,然后将所购商品的款项转至中介平台支付宝。卖家发货,买家确认收货后,买家通知支付宝将款项转入卖家账户。

在这个过程中,虽然你是和卖家打交道,但交易也涉及到第三方平台(支付宝)。你和卖家之间的交易都是围绕支付宝进行的,你必须向支付宝提供额外的信息,所以有一个集中的数据库来管理这部分数据,一旦这个第三方平台出现问题,如:系统崩溃、木马攻击、数据篡改等,都可能导致本次交易失败,严重时甚至会造成资金损失和信息泄露。

区块链社会解码区块链全球应用与投资案例_区块链到底是啥_区块链作者是张健吗

采用区块链技术的交易模式不再需要通过任何第三方平台进行信用背书,买卖双方可以直接进行点对点交易。交易发生后,系统会将交易信息直接发布到区块链的 P2P 网络中。在所有节点确认信息无误后,该交易将记录在节点的账本中。

因为信息会记录在每个节点的数据库中,所以所有已经发生的交易信息都不能被篡改,只能追加。记录列表只能通过相互连接来增长,安全地存储在多个相互连接的系统中。

这样既可以防止数据存储在同一个平台时,由于机器宕机、系统崩溃、木马攻击等造成的交易失败和数据丢失,也可以避免中心化机构权力过大,导致发生机构的恶意事件。

区块链包含的技术原理

区块链作者是张健吗_区块链到底是啥_区块链社会解码区块链全球应用与投资案例

了解区块链 了解了区块链的具体概念后,我们来谈谈区块链的应用模型中融入了哪些计算机技术?

其实,在大方向明确的前提下,一个应用模型需要解决四个具体问题:数据存储、数据安全、数据信任、数据功能。对于这四个部分,区块链集成了以下核心技术。下面,K先生简单说一下,这些技术是什么?它的原理是什么?

分布式账本主要用于存储数据。交易记账由分布在不同区域的多个节点完成。节点是参与记账的个人或组织。理论上,只要你有足够的算力,也就是有记账能力,就可以成为节点。每个节点都记录了一个完整的账户,因此他们都有监督交易的合法性,也可以共同为它作证。

与传统的中心化记账方案不同,在分布式账本中,没有一个节点可以单独成功记账,全网所有节点都必须确认该账目才能生效,从而避免了单一记账的情况。簿记员受控制或受贿以保持虚假账目。另一方面,由于记账节点足够多,理论上,除非所有节点都被销毁,否则账户不会丢失,从而保证了账户数据的安全。

密码学主要保障数据安全。区块链中一般使用三种密码技术:哈希算法、默克尔树和公钥密码技术。

哈希算法是一种单向密码系统,是一种从明文到密文的不可逆映射。只有一个加密过程,没有解密过程。哈希算法可以生成无数的字符串,只有按顺序破解所有哈希值,才有机会破解我们的信息。计算密码的工作量非常大且繁琐。密码可能会被破译,但是破译成本太高,被破译成功的概率很小。在区块链网络中,只有51%以上的节点被成功破解,才有可能篡改信息,因此区块链信息篡改难度会更大。

区块链作者是张健吗_区块链到底是啥_区块链社会解码区块链全球应用与投资案例

默克尔树通常用于完整性验证处理。在处理完整性验证的应用场景中,Merkle 树将大大降低数据传输量和计算复杂度。使用默克尔树,我们可以快速检索区块链上的信息,同时检查信息是否被修改。

公钥加密也称为非对称加密。在区块链上,我们会有一对密钥,其中一个是公开的,即公钥,另一个是我们自己保管的,即私钥。一般情况下,发送方使用公钥对信息进行加密,接收方使用私钥对信息进行解密,从而完成通信。这保证了存储在区块链上的交易信息是公开的,但账户身份信息是高度加密的,只有在数据所有者授权的情况下才能访问,从而保证了数据安全和个人隐私。

共识机制起到信任的作用。简单来说,就是解决如何在所有记账节点之间达成共识来确定记录的有效性的问题。共有三种常见的共识机制:工作量证明 (PoW)、权益证明 (PoS) 和委托权益证明 (DPoS)。

工作量证明:即通过评估您的工作量来确定您获得簿记权的概率。你的工作量越多,就越容易获得簿记权。作为奖励的代币数量。 Proof of Stake:获得账本的概率是由手中持有的币数决定的区块链到底是啥,即谁拥有的币多,谁就持有账本。委托权益证明类似于董事会投票。系统将投票选举代表行使记账权。

最终的共识机制是选择一个节点来执行数据更新的任务,让其他节点相信更新是可信的。

区块链作者是张健吗_区块链社会解码区块链全球应用与投资案例_区块链到底是啥

因此,区块链主要集成了四种底层技术:分布式账本、密码学、共识机制和智能合约。分别解决数据存储、安全、信任、功能等问题,共同构建区块链核心技术基础。

总结

区块链是一种实现分布式记账的新应用模式。学习和智能合约等各种计算机技术。

这样,一方面可以有效避免数据被中心化机构存储带来的风险;另一方面,也可以解决中心化机构权力过大带来的监管问题。

以上就是本次科普的全部内容。关于区块链的四大核心技术,K先生在后面的科普中会有更详细的介绍。

最后,K先生想对大家说一句话:在区块链革命中,最大的风险是不学习不参与。与其观望,不如行动。愿我们都能从区块链的趋势中获得洞察和收获。